Health Insurance Portability and Accountability Act (HIPAA) compliance is critical for businesses dealing with healthcare data. Ensuring user configurations meet HIPAA requirements is a complex process, especially when scaling applications. "HIPAA User Config Dependent"references the necessity for certain configurations to adhere to HIPAA's privacy and security rules. This post explores how to achieve and maintain compliant user configurations in your tech stack.
Understanding HIPAA User Config Dependency
HIPAA mandates safeguards for the protection of sensitive patient data. A "user config-dependent"system is one where core operations rely on user-specific configuration settings to meet compliance. These settings often affect:
- Access Control: Assigning role-based permissions to users.
- Audit Logging: Tracking user activity to ensure traceability.
- Encryption Options: Configuring encryption standards for each user session.
Without proper oversight, misconfigured settings can result in non-compliance, risking hefty fines or breaches.
Key Areas to Address
1. Access Control Implementation
Access permissions play a pivotal role in HIPAA compliance. Configurations must enforce least privilege access, ensuring users only see and modify information essential for their role.
- WHAT: Use Role-Based Access Control (RBAC) policies to simplify permissions.
- WHY: Prevents unauthorized access to Protected Health Information (PHI).
- HOW: Set up user roles in your system tied to predefined scopes and test against inappropriate access attempts.
2. Audit and Monitoring
HIPAA requires systems to log user actions. Misconfigured or incomplete logging setups leave blind spots for risky activities.
- WHAT: Capture Create, Read, Update, Delete (CRUD) events by granular user interactions.
- WHY: Logs act as proof of compliance and help diagnose incidents post-breach.
- HOW: Configure logs at both API and application levels. Integrate with monitoring tools capable of flagging abnormal activity.
3. Data Encryption Customization
User-specific encryption keys or policies guarantee secure communication and data storage.
- WHAT: Enforce HTTPS for all interactions and encrypt data-at-rest/user specifics.
- WHY: Encryption is non-optional under HIPAA and secures sensitive patient records.
- HOW: Generate encryption keys per user session, employing AES-256 standards.
Maintaining HIPAA-compliant configurations can overwhelm manual processes. Automating these workflows prevents human errors and ensures consistency across deployments. Advanced tools like Hoop.dev help manage configurations across environments. Features like automated policy checks, role-based access enforcement, and log analyzers enable rapid implementation.
Conclusion
Configuring systems to be HIPAA-compliant involves more than meeting general security standards. A user config-dependent approach ensures every interaction aligns with mandated safeguards. Solutions to automate validations reduce risks significantly, leaving less room for error.
Want to see how quick and easy HIPAA configuration management can be? Try it with Hoop.dev today and deploy compliance-ready setups in minutes.